CHURCH SERVICES.
P RIMITIVE METHODIST CHURCH. —Foxton, 11 a.m., and 7 p.m., Rev. T. Coatsworth ; Sunday School 2.30 p.m.; Shannon, II a.m., Sister Moody Bell ; 7 p.m., Mr J. Chrystall; Himitangi 2.30 p.m., Rev T. Coatsworth. PRESBYTERIAN CHURCH Foxton, XI a.m., and 7 p.m., Rev G. X. Aitken; 2.30 p.m., Sunday School; Oroua Bridge 2.30 p.m., Rev G. K. Aitken. CATHOLIC SERVICES.. Mass, 8.30 a.m. —Rev Father kelly. CHURCH OF ENGLAND.— Second Sunday after Easter.—B a.m., Holy Communion ; II a.m., Matins and Sermon; 2.30 p.m., Sunday School ; 7 p.m., Evensong and Sermon; 2.30 pan., St. Boniface’s, Moutoa. — Rev. G. Young-Wood-ward, vicar.
